The Port Stanley Main Beach will be flying the Blue Flag again this summer!
The flag was raised today right near the Main Beach Pavilion!
This is the 12th year that the main beach has been recognized. In fact, Port Stanley was the first beach on Lake Erie to be granted this award back in 2010!
How do beaches receiving such an award you ask?
Well, to receive this designation beaches must meet international standards in water quality, environmental management, environmental education, safety and services. Central Elgin must meet all 33 criteria in order to be awarded.
This flag symbolizes that our beach is clean, sustainably managed, and meets high safety standards. Since 2020, beaches must also adhere to Blue Flag criteria for COVID-19 safety.
The Blue Flag is administered in Canada by Swim Drink Fish and is managed internationally by the Foundation for Environmental Education (FEE).
